Transaction 542829458edc7549be4b2b5999bc4e9d9253ddbae65462fb24e7bada1ea8700e

1 Input
2 Outputs
  • 542829458edc7549be4b2b5999bc4e9d9253ddbae65462fb24e7bada1ea8700e:0
  • value  2873970
    address  1F2mEAcXwDqMtLeVY8KmvzxJVZhkWeBSi7
  • 542829458edc7549be4b2b5999bc4e9d9253ddbae65462fb24e7bada1ea8700e:1
  • value  105444790
    address  1PeiEWWNCfTDnTNRrfhjL1KLUtbaG9asCY